Cachely is the managed self-hosted remote cache for Nx and Turborepo - the cache backend you'd otherwise build and run yourself, hosted for you on Cloudflare's edge (R2). It's a drop-in replacement for a DIY @nx/s3-cache / S3 bucket setup: point your build tool at Cachely with a token and two environment variables, and share build cache across CI and every developer's laptop.

Unlike a self-hosted cache, Cachely enforces read-only tokens at the API, so pull-request and fork builds can read but never write - closing the Nx cache-poisoning attack (CVE-2025-36852). It adds ROI reporting (the real build minutes and dollars the cache saved), per-tool insights, and build-optimization suggestions on top.

Pricing is a flat per-workspace subscription with no per-seat fees - add every developer, bot, and CI actor without watching the bill. Cachely never stores your source code; it caches only task outputs and their content hashes. Nx and Turborepo today; Bazel on the roadmap.

Zentail features and specs

  • Product Information Management
    Zentail offers robust tools for managing product information, allowing users to easily edit, sync, and publish product listings across multiple channels.
  • Multichannel Listing
    The platform supports integration with major marketplaces such as Amazon, eBay, Walmart, and Shopify, enabling users to manage all their listings from a single dashboard.
  • Inventory Management
    Zentail provides inventory insights and automation features that help in maintaining optimal stock levels and preventing overselling.
  • Order Management
    Advanced order management capabilities provide centralized processing of orders across different sales channels, improving efficiency and reducing errors.
  • Analytics and Reporting
    Comprehensive reporting and analytics tools offer valuable insights into sales performance, inventory metrics, and customer behavior.
  • Automation
    The platform includes various automation features such as auto listing, repricing, and order routing, which can save time and reduce the risk of manual errors.
